eighty-nine million, nine hundred ninety-five thousand, one hundred sixty-seven
Currency $89995167 in american english: eighty-nine million, nine hundred ninety-five thousand, one hundred sixty-seven US Dollars.
In Price: 89995167.00
88995167 | 90995167